What are interpersonal patterns?

Interpersonal patterns refer to recurring behaviors, interactions, and dynamics between people in relationships. These patterns can be healthy or unhealthy, and they are shaped by individuals' communication styles, emotional responses, and relationship dynamics. Recognizing and understanding these patterns can help individuals and couples improve their relationships and communication.

Is empathy an Interpersonal skills?

Yes, empathy is an interpersonal skill. It involves understanding and sharing the feelings of others, which is essential for building strong relationships, effective communication, and resolving conflicts positively. Developing empathy can help improve social interactions and create a more supportive and harmonious environment in various settings.

What are the importance of interpersonal skills to organization?

Interpersonal skills are crucial to organizations as they facilitate effective communication, collaboration, and teamwork among employees. These skills foster a positive workplace culture, enhance employee relationships, and improve conflict resolution, leading to higher morale and productivity. Additionally, strong interpersonal skills help in building trust with clients and stakeholders, ultimately contributing to organizational success and growth. In an increasingly diverse and globalized work environment, these skills are essential for navigating differences and fostering inclusivity.


How can one develop and enhance their emotional intelligence to better navigate interpersonal relationships and manage their own emotions effectively?

To develop and enhance emotional intelligence for better interpersonal relationships and emotional management, one can practice self-awareness by recognizing and understanding their own emotions, empathize with others to understand their perspectives, communicate effectively by expressing emotions clearly, and manage emotions by regulating reactions in a healthy way. Additionally, seeking feedback, practicing mindfulness, and engaging in self-reflection can also help improve emotional intelligence.

What is a motive interpersonal?

A motive interpersonal refers to a reason or driving force behind our interactions and relationships with others. It can include factors such as the desire for social connection, intimacy, power, or achievement in our interactions with individuals or groups. Understanding these motives can help explain human behavior in social settings.
